Providing an additional 3,000 MW of electricity
The Deputy Prime Minister emphasized: Vietnam's socio -economic growth target in this period requires the electricity industry to focus on development, increasing annual power generation capacity by about 15-18% (equivalent to 8,000-10,000 MW) to ensure electricity supply for economic development and attract domestic and foreign investment.
In light of that reality, the 500 kV Lao Cai - Vinh Yen line project is of particular importance, promptly increasing the power transmission capacity from hydropower plants in the Northwest region and neighboring provinces to the national grid by about 3,000 MW. At the same time, in the future, it will meet the demand for cooperation in power supply with China; ensuring proactiveness and flexibility in directing, operating, balancing power supply and ensuring national energy security.

The Lao Cai - Vinh Yen 500 kV double-circuit line has a total length of 229.5 km, with a total of 468 pole foundation locations. The project passes through Lao Cai and Phu Tho provinces (formerly 4 provinces: Lao Cai, Yen Bai, Phu Tho and Vinh Phuc), with the starting point being the Lao Cai 500 kV station and the ending point being the Vinh Yen 500 kV station. The total investment of the project is more than 7,410 billion VND.
To ensure synchronous and effective operation, the Lao Cai 500kV Transformer Station Phase 2 project with a total investment of more than VND 1,564 billion has also been completed with construction items and energization of the 500 kV distribution yard and 500 kV transformer to synchronize with the Lao Cai - Vinh Yen 500kV transmission line project.
After being put into operation, the 500kV Lao Cai - Vinh Yen line will be able to transmit about 3,000 MW from hydropower plants in the Northwest region and neighboring provinces to the national grid and increase the ability to import electricity. At the same time, it will create a strong connection between regions in the power system; improve the ability to operate safely and stably for the national power system; reduce power loss in the transmission grid; and increase the efficiency of EVN's electricity production and business.

6 months of lightning-fast construction
According to EVN, with the spirit of determination and the highest effort, organizing the construction "4 on-site", "3 shifts, 4 teams", "overcoming the sun, overcoming the rain", "through holidays, Tet, and days off", after more than 6 months of construction, the project has completed the main construction volume including: Digging nearly 1.8 million m3 of soil and rock in the foundation pit; Pouring nearly 110,000 m3 of concrete with about 7,500 tons of steel; Manufacturing and assembling 55,000 tons of steel poles; laying more than 6,000 km of cables of all kinds (26 conductors, lightning protection wires and optical cables).
This progress has shortened nearly 8 months compared to the approved progress.

Mr. Nguyen Anh Tuan - General Director of EVN Group - affirmed that the 500 kV Lao Cai - Vinh Yen line is a project to welcome the success of the first Government Party Congress for the 2025 - 2030 term, towards the 14th National Party Congress.
According to Mr. Tuan, during the construction process, the project faced many difficulties and challenges from harsh weather conditions, rugged mountainous terrain, complex geology, large volume of site clearance to urgent progress requirements.
